How To Make Five-Spice Powder
A flavorful Chinese and Taiwanese five-spice powder is simple to create from five key ingredients.

Instructions
-
Toast 2 teaspoons Sichuan peppercorns in a dry skillet over low to medium heat for 3 minutes until fragrant.
-
Grind the toasted peppercorns with 5 to 6 whole star anise.
-
Strain the ground spices through a fine-mesh strainer for even consistency.
-
Combine with 1/2 teaspoon ground cloves, 1 tablespoon ground Chinese cinnamon, and 1 tablespoon ground fennel seeds, then finely grind the entire mixture.
-
Store in an airtight container in a cool, dark place.
